The MRV vertical roller will is the main component of the Migratech dry milling process for ceramic mixtures. It is a machine offering an exceptional efficiency. Its special construction allows for optimal milling of different materials, such as clay, carbonate and feldspar, with a low and high hardness.

MICROTON systems have been designed for dry milling hard materials, such as feldspar, quartz, silica and zirconium and for obtaining particles with a size of less than 10 micron. They are used for the continuous production of micronised powder.

To attest to the benefits of MS DRYTECH technology, the square metres produced per day at RAK have increased from the 9000 – 10000 m2/day of the first singlefiring system with wet milling equipment to the 14000 15000 m2/day produced with the MS dry milling system.

The ultrafine grinding of pigments places high demands on the machine technology to be employed. The finest, absolutely gritfree granulation, lowresidue processing with minimal contamination, as well as fast, thorough cleaning when switching products are the minimum requirements.

The ConJet ® High Density Bed Jet Mill combines a spiral jet mill with an integrated classifier wheel. This combination allows the ConJet ® to produce materials with the highest fineness independent of the product load, and with higher throughput capacities.
